Leads 2 Trade have linked up with Assure<br />

Certification to offer prospective members<br />

of their installer network a quicker route to<br />

become self-certified.<br />

To become a member of the Leads 2 Trade<br />

network, all companies must now be certified<br />

and the link-up provides Leads 2 Trade with<br />

another great service for installers, as well as<br />

even more peace of mind for consumers too.<br />

“At Leads 2 Trade we always have the<br />

consumers’ best interests at heart,” said Andy<br />

Royle, Co-Founder and Director at Leads 2<br />

Trade. “We take the hassle out of having to find<br />

a reputable, trusted, company by having a<br />

vetted trading network, that meets the highest<br />

standards, readily available to customers. The<br />

profile of our network has changed over the<br />

years and it’s vital that our members have the<br />

right certification. So, any applications we get<br />

from new companies who don’t have a<br />

competent persons scheme in place we steer in<br />

Assure’s direction. All installers registered with<br />

Assure are provided with branded ID cards, so<br />

homeowners know they are exactly who they<br />

claim, and they have the appropriate Minimal<br />

Technical Competences to complete the work.”<br />

Assure Certification is an official, UKASaccredited<br />

Competent Persons Scheme<br />

authorised by the Ministry of Housing,<br />

Communities and Local Government (MHCLG)<br />

for the replacement of windows, roof windows,<br />

rooflights and doors in England and Wales.<br />

Assure offers an easy application process, a<br />

technical helpline, while all their inspectors are<br />

window industry trained.<br />
